EMA Traineeship Programme 2026 in Netherlands (Fully Funded)

The European Medicines Agency (EMA) invites recent graduates and students to apply for its 2026 Traineeship Programme in Amsterdam. This fully funded opportunity offers hands-on experience across diverse fields including medicine regulation, life sciences, IT, pharmaceutical law, human resources, finance, and communications. The programme runs for ten months, with the October 2026 intake starting on 1 October 2026 and ending on 31 July 2027.

What the Programme Offers

Selected trainees receive comprehensive support throughout their placement. The programme provides a monthly stipend of €2,049.77 net for full-time trainees. Additionally, you receive a travel contribution upon joining the Agency and benefit from 20 days of paid leave during the traineeship. The role offers up to two days of remote work per week, providing flexibility while working at EMA’s premises in Amsterdam.

Beyond financial support, trainees gain professional mentorship and career guidance. A dedicated mentor helps establish individual learning goals and monitors your progress throughout the programme. You also join a development programme including workshops, meetings, and Agency-wide competency development opportunities. Trainees become part of a community and network of trainees from all over the European Union.

Eligibility Requirements

Applicants must meet specific criteria for consideration. You must be a national of an EU Member State, Iceland, Liechtenstein, or Norway. Additionally, you need a university degree obtained between 6 May 2025 and 6 May 2026, or be enrolled as an Erasmus+ student, PhD student, or Master’s student with a previous fully completed degree.

Fluency in English is mandatory (minimum C1 level), along with a good knowledge of another official EU language (minimum B2 level). You should demonstrate an open-minded approach to multicultural environments, interest in learning about the Agency’s work, and a proactive attitude.

How to Apply

Submit your application online through the EMA Careers portal. Search for current traineeship vacancies, select the opportunity matching your interests, and complete the application form. EMA cannot accept late applications, so submit before the deadline to secure this opportunity. The agency expects to open new vacancies in August 2026 for traineeships starting in March 2027.
